Resultados da pesquisa a pedido "operator-keyword"

3 a resposta

O operador == não pode ser aplicado a 'Long' e 'Int' no Kotlin

Estou tentando implementar partes do NavigationDrawer de Mike Penz ( https://github.com/mikepenz/MaterialDrawer [https://github.com/mikepenz/MaterialDrawer]) em Kotlin. Desde então, tive apenas alguns problemas, principalmente com operadores. ...

1 a resposta

Sobrecarga + operador para matrizes no groovy

Eu sou um novato groovy. Talvez seja um pedaço de bolo, mas eu quero sobrecarregar o operador + para matrizes / listas para codificar assim def a= [1,1,1] def b= [2,2,2] assert [3,3,3] == a + b

2 a resposta

novo operador para alocação de memória na pilha

Eu estava olhando para a assinatura do novo operador. Qual é: void* operator new (std::size_t size) throw (std::bad_alloc);Mas quando usamos esse operador, nunca usamos um elenco. isto é int *arr = new int;Então, como o C ++ converte um ...

3 a resposta

O operador está "encadeado" para ponteiros? [duplicado]

Possível duplicado: Operador de sobrecarga -> [https://stackoverflow.com/questions/4896238/overloading-operator] Oi, Eu vi issooperator->() é encadeado (reaplicado) após ser avaliado, por exemplo: struct Bar { Bar() : m_str("Hello world!") {} ...

1 a resposta

Instruções if aninhadas e operador "&&"

if(a() && b() && c() && d()) doSomething(); if(a()) if(b()) if(c()) if(d()) doSomething();Existe "alguma" diferença de desempenho entre esses dois? Por exemplo, em uma situação em que a () vire 0, ele continuará executando b (), c () ed () na ...

4 a resposta

Autoboxing Java e loucura de operador ternário

Apenas passei algumas horas frustrantes depurando este código: LinkedHashMap<String, Integer> rsrqs = new LinkedHashMap<String, Integer>(); Integer boxedPci = 52; Integer boxedRsrq = boxedPci != null ? rsrqs.get(boxedPci.toString()) : -1;O acima ...

1 a resposta

erro: nenhuma correspondência para o operador ==

Estou recebendo um erro em várias áreas dos meus três arquivos. (Também estou tendo problemas com meu construtor padrão, e é por isso que é comentado. Mas quero resolver esse problema primeiro) // ...

2 a resposta

O operador '==' não pode ser aplicado a operandos do tipo 'int' e 'string

Estou escrevendo um programa em que penso em um número, e o computador adivinha. Estou tentando testá-lo à medida que avança, mas continuo recebendo um erro que não deveria ser. O erro é o título do tópico. Usei o Int.Parse para converter minhas ...

1 a resposta

A palavra-chave 'Is' VB.NET é igual a Object.ReferenceEquals?

É oIs Palavra-chave VB.NET igual a Object.ReferenceEquals?

4 a resposta

Por que sobrecarregar true e false em vez de definir o operador bool?

Eu tenho lido sobre sobrecarregar true e false em C # e acho que entendo a diferença básica entre isso e a definição de um operador bool. O exemplo que vejo ao redor é algo como: public static bool operator true(Foo foo) { return (foo.PropA > ...